I've been using my i7 930 at stock for ages now but with the impending release of BF3 I have bought a new graphics card and now would like to overclock to 4ghz, I actually bought the chip as part of an ocuk bundle just over a year ago and it was sold as overclocked to 4.2ghz but the temps were mental high 95c+ under prime95, so I set it back to stock and left it as I have not been gaming for a while, now I want some extra fps for BF3 so I loaded the ocuk profile but changed the multiplier to 20x instead of 21x as I thought it might run cooler at 4ghz but having tested in prime again for 10-15mins it is hitting 86c (in coretemp).

I am a bit confused really as there are plenty of forums etc out there where people 'claim' to be running at 70-75c even at 4.2Ghz, are they just exhaggerating or did they just get lucky with their chip?, I am running at 1.28vcore so don't think this is the issue. I can post my bios settings if it helps but just really asking are these temps normal with a H70 + 4ghz overclock?.
